And since his Majesty left the details to me -- regarding Rapier.....  To 
begin with we outnumbered our foe 2:1 in both the scarved and non scarved 
melees.  I would also like to commend the spirit of Trimaris and Her allies.  
Their King and community new they came to this War outnumbered and was 
prepared to fight with the hearts of lions.  In addition to the victories on 
the melee field -- our champion's battle was just as sweet.  Out of 27 
fighters we lost only 3 bouts and had only 4 double kills!
